6-digit headingS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of
This is a 6-digit heading — a category, not a filing code. Pick the more specific code beneath it that best matches your goods; only a 10-digit statistical code can be used on a customs entry.

| General rate (Column 1) | See 10-digit codeColumn 1 general Applies to most trading partners — the standard "normal trade relations" rate. |
| Special rate (Column 1) | —Trade programs The country letters in parentheses are free trade agreement and preference programs. If your goods qualify under one of them, that rate replaces the general rate. |
| Column 2 rate | —Non-NTR Reserved for the small group of countries that do not have normal trade relations with the US (currently Cuba, North Korea, Russia and Belarus). Almost no importer uses this column — if you are shipping from anywhere else, ignore it. |
| Unit of quantity | — How CBP expects the quantity to be reported on the entry summary. |
Codes within Smo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of
11 more specific lines fall under 9614.00.
- 9614.00.21.00Roughly shaped blocks of wood or root, for the manufacture of pipes10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Pipes and pipe bowls: > Of wood or root:Free
- 9614.00.25.00Other10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Pipes and pipe bowls: > Of wood or root:0.4¢ each + 3.2%
- 9614.00.26.00Pipes and bowls wholly of clay and pipes with bowls wholly of clay10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Pipes and pipe bowls:3%
- 9614.00.28Other8-digit subheadingS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Pipes and pipe bowls:0.3¢ each + 3.2%
- 9614.00.28.10Of glass10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Pipes and pipe bowls: > Other
- 9614.00.28.30Of plastics10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Pipes and pipe bowls: > Other
- 9614.00.28.90Other10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Pipes and pipe bowls: > Other
- 9614.00.94.00Of metal10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Other:7.2%
- 9614.00.98Other8-digit subheadingS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Other:0.5¢ each + 3%
- 9614.00.98.10Of glass10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Other: > Other
- 9614.00.98.90Other10-digit statistical codeSmoking pipes (including pipe bowls) and cigar or cigarette holders, and parts thereof: > Other: > Other
